The Role of Music in Creativity
Music and creativity have always gone hand in hand. Certain sounds sharpen focus, while others stir emotion. Need a mood boost? Upbeat tempos work wonders. Need concentration? Low-fi beats or classical melodies might help. To unlock your best playlist, think about what you need to achieve. Writing? Choose slow, lyric-free tracks. Brainstorming? Go for bold rhythms or experimental tunes. The key lies in matching your energy level with the music’s tempo and tone.
Some people benefit from switching genres across tasks. For instance:
- Idea generation: Jazz, funk, or world music
- Deep work: Ambient or instrumental film scores
- Editing or refining: Classical or piano solos
- Creative rest: Chillhop or nature-infused music
When you treat music like a creative tool—not just entertainment—you start unlocking its full potential.

Productivity Music Playlist: Get in the Zone
Staying focused can feel like a battle. But with the right productivity music playlist, you can build a routine that works. Here are some playlist-building tips:
- Start with a warm-up track – Something upbeat to signal your brain that it’s time to focus.
- Use consistent rhythms – Repetition helps reduce distraction.
- Avoid lyrics – Words can interfere with verbal tasks like writing.
- Match tempo to task – Fast beats for short tasks, slow ones for long stretches.
- Keep it fresh – Update your playlist weekly to avoid mental fatigue.
When you treat music as part of your workflow, it becomes more than background—it becomes fuel.
Creative Playlist Ideas for Every Mood
No two work sessions are alike. You need different creative playlist ideas depending on your goals and mood. Here’s a quick inspiration guide:
- For visual art: Electronic chill, cinematic instrumentals
- For coding or tech tasks: Synthwave, minimalist beats
- For writing: Acoustic guitar, ambient piano
- For brainstorming: Indie rock, lo-fi hip hop
- For movement-based tasks: Afrobeat, house music
Test each genre. See how your energy shifts. Some days you’ll need calm; others call for chaos. Let the playlist adapt to you, not the other way around.
Inspiring Playlists that Tell a Story
The most inspiring playlists don’t just sound nice—they shape your focus and feelings. Picture a playlist that begins with curiosity, flows into steady concentration, rises into bold energy, then ends in peace. You start with unusual sounds or world music that spark your imagination. Then switch to deeper beats that help you settle into your task. At the peak, choose powerful tracks with strong rhythms that push you forward. Finally, slow everything down with soft melodies or natural sounds. This kind of playlist becomes more than music. It becomes a rhythm for your mind and a habit that grounds your creativity.
Creativity and Music: More Than a Mood
At the heart of it all is the deep link between creativity and music. Music doesn’t just change how you feel. It changes how you think. It builds focus, triggers memory, and enhances problem-solving. Studies show that listening to music activates parts of the brain responsible for motivation, language, and movement—all of which support creativity.
